2801:: The men got off to a good start under Jason and Scott on appetizers (with Jason having taken over making the latter's risotto due to not trusting him), but Anton cooked only nine scallops instead the required ten and then pushed Scott away when he tried to help. On entrées, Anton overcooked halibut and blamed Scott for it due to the latter confusing him, causing Ramsay to march all the men into the store room and tell them to sort out their differences. However, on the next ticket, despite Richard providing perfect wellingtons, Gabriel ruined the ticket with cold mushrooms, forcing them to start over. In addition, Anton continued to have trouble on the fish station, sending overcooked salmon to the pass while blaming Scott, so Ramsay took over for him on the refire. In the women's kitchen, Rochelle did well on appetizers but was hampered by Sandra struggling to provide the lobster tail for the risotto (due to it falling apart) and Kashia forgetting to turn her gas on when cooking capellini. On entrées, Sandra did not communicate with Joy on garnish and Melanie on meat, and despite acknowledging not to walk up her salmon yet (due to Melanie's wellington not being ready), Sandra still brought it up when asked how long by Ramsay. When Sandra finally managed to coordinate properly with rest of the kitchen, the salmon was overcooked, leading Ramsay to have to refire the table. Despite the problems, both teams managed to complete service, but Ramsay was frustrated with the lack of coordination in both kitchens, and named both teams losers. He then tasked them with coming up with two nominees for elimination, specifically stating to choose the people that were making it difficult to coordinate properly.

On the risotto course, Anton's only problems were having the pans too hot at the start and then having trouble communicating with Joy, who was doing the lobster tails, while Rochelle briefly confused Gabriel by taking over his seasoning of the risottos. On the tuna tataki course, Melanie had no trouble, but Gabriel forgot to cook two tuna. Luckily, Rochelle noticed and she was able to successfully cook the additional tuna and get the course out on time. Both Kashia and Richard struggled leading the tortellini course. The former failed to notice that the tortellini was undercooked and then blamed Melanie and Anton for it, which completely held up the kitchen. The latter failed to take all the tortellini out of the pasta water and, as a result, came up short when plating, while the remaining tortellini overcooked during that time. As a result, the blue diners received reduced portions, which was exacerbated when Gabriel put out thirteen plates instead of twelve. On the rack of lamb, Scott led strongly, only struggling to put sauce on the plates due to using a ladle instead of a spoon. Sandra failed to notice that the lamb was undercooked, and then overcooked it when she attempted to quickly flash it in the oven, despite warnings from Jason and Ramsay. This forced the blue team to serve only one lamb chop per guest. Lastly, Joy and Jason both led well and got the beignet courses out with no problems. Despite both teams completing service, Ramsay named both teams losers and asked for two nominees from each team.
3260:: Appetizers ran okay, but Scott had to restart the risotto on the final table after overcooking it and didn't respond when Ramsay asked him what happened. As a result, Ramsay berated Scott and accused him of trying to hide his mistakes. Additionally, Kashia mistakenly cooked one lobster tail instead of two and accused Scott and Joy of not communicating properly to her, even though they had told her to cook two lobster tail. Kashia also refused Melanie's help to run her food to the pass and then lied to Ramsay that Melanie had declined to help her when Ramsay asked why they weren't working together. This caused Ramsay to march both of them into the storeroom where he told them to sort out their differences. On entrées, Rochelle had trouble slicing chicken, forcing Ramsay to help her, while Kashia failed to communicate with the rest of the kitchen and then proceeded to serve raw salmon. She then lashed out at Jason and Rochelle when they asked her for times on the refire and maintained a morose attitude towards the rest of her team, causing Ramsay to send Scott to help her. However, Scott and Kaisha sent raw halibut for a table, which forced Ramsay to send the table incomplete, hoping the halibut could be cooked in time. Kashia and Scott were not able to, and Scott talked back to Ramsay after the latter accused him of not caring. The team finished service, but Ramsay was far from pleased and had the chefs nominate one person for elimination.
2509:: Both teams struggled on pizzas during family night. Bev repeatedly undercooked and burned the pizzas and Sandra rolled the bases too thick which completely held up the kitchen, but with Joy's help, Bev managed to successfully get the pizzas out. Rochelle also served scallops with no color, but managed to recover, and after that the women were able to successfully complete service (as well as successfully serve Ramsay's family in the dining room). In the men's kitchen, Chris constantly served burnt and raw pizzas while Scott tried to help, but only made the situation worse by burning even more pizzas. Even with additional help from Gabriel, the men were only able to serve ten pizzas before running out of pizza dough, causing Ramsay to send Scott and Chris into the dining room to apologize to the diners and ask them if they'd like something else. Anton accidentally caused a small fire on the fish station when the bottom of a bottle of oil came out when he picked it up, and Ralph served raw rib-eye then undercooked and poorly cut lamb. However, thanks to Jason, the men finished service. During the post-mortem, Ramsay asked both teams to collect all the discarded pizzas to show the amount of pizza they had wasted. Despite Ramsay being angry with both teams, Ramsay named the women the winners for having fewer problems on each station, and asked the men to come up with two nominees for elimination.
2732:: The men did well on appetizers under Jason's leadership, with the only problem being Anton not communicating with the other stations and cooking sliders too fast. However, they had a complete meltdown on entrées; Anton forgot to cook a New York strip for a table and then miscommunicated to Ramsay how long the next table would be, while screaming at Ralph and Jason when they tried to correct him. Scott served watery salad and soggy fries and his attempts to lead the kitchen proved largely ineffectual. Ralph had trouble keeping up on the fish station due to Anton and Gabriel's lack of communication and undercooked fish and chips. Gabriel struggled cooking the chicken and gave Ramsay and the rest of the kitchen inconsistent cooking times, leading some tables to walk out. The women had a decent service, with the only problems being Joy initially not knowing she had to cook the buns for the sliders and Kashia serving cold garnish and then forgetting the garnish for the chicken. The women finished service and all but Sandra, who was on desserts, were ordered to help the men. However, the women struggled to work together with the men, who once again had trouble communicating. After Ralph served a soggy fish, Ramsay kicked the men out and had the women finish their service. The women were named the winners, and Ramsay tasked the men to name two nominees for elimination.
2913:: For the second time this season, there was no challenge; the chefs were visited by two rappers, who sang instructions for the teams to create their own menus. Melanie forced through most of her ideas for the red team, while shooting down Kashia and Anton's ideas, but Anton, Joy, and Kashia were still able to get some of their dishes on as well (including Kashia's dish from the signature dish challenge). However, Kashia was irritated with Melanie for shooting down her tuna slider idea but then later recommending it to the rest of the team as her own idea, while the red team expressed concern over Joy's fried chicken dish due to the problems both teams had with fried chicken on a previous service. Most of the blue team contributed ideas for their menu, but they had to prompt Rochelle for input on the menu due to her lack of confidence. Ramsay felt both menus were decent, but insisted on tweaks, and expressed similar concern over Joy's fried chicken dish and reprimanded Rochelle when she burnt a sampler crab cake and giggled nervously. Despite that, both teams got their menus approved and then had to prep for service that night. However, during prep, Rochelle got overwhelmed and argued with her team leading to a crisis of confidence until she was encouraged by Kashia in the dorms.
2600:: Gabriel and Richard put in strong performances on appetizers and garnish and got the men off to a good start on appetizers. However Jason served raw fried chicken twice, forcing Anton and Gabriel to help him, and Scott, despite cooking meat perfectly, didn't communicate to Richard and Gabriel on garnish when he was going to walk up to the pass, which put both of them behind. Despite this, both Scott and Jason managed to recover and successfully serve entrées. The women got off to a bad start due to Bev struggling to make crab cakes and giving inconsistent times for them, but Bev still managed to successfully serve them. However, on entrées, Kashia served raw fried chicken while Jessica did very little to help her, forcing Ramsay to pull them both into the pantry and tell them to get a grip. Sandra however had a successful performance on the fish station. After that, Kashia again served raw chicken that Jessica thought was cooked, but managed to recover and serve a properly cooked portion. However, Bev forgot what she was supposed to be cooking for garnish and then proceeded to serve cold mac & cheese, causing Rochelle to take over for her on garnish. Both teams finished service; Ramsay called out both teams' lack of teamwork but named the men winners.

In the red kitchen, Scott got the kitchen off to a good start on appetizers, but Kashia forgot to cook one scallop, and when Scott tried to help, he cooked an entire portion rather than just one scallop. Anton then caused disarray when he jumped in as well, however, Kashia managed to quickly retake control of her station and serve an acceptable scallop. However, Kashia was caught braising a salmon in sauce rather than searing it and gave attitude to Ramsay when he scolded her for it. On entrées, Anton undercooked chicken, but when Scott sliced it and served it, Ramsay scolded the latter for not noticing that it was raw. Anton then became disorganized on the meat station and fell behind on orders, telling Ramsay he was ten minutes away on a wellington when Kashia's salmon was already at the pass. Anton then overcooked the wellingtons, blamed the oven for his problems, and argued with Sous Chef Andi (who in turn berated him intensely), causing Ramsay to send him to the storeroom and tell him to bounce back. Both teams finished service; Ramsay praised the blue team, particularly Gabriel, for their excellent service, but berated the red team and asked them to nominate two people for elimination.
2034:: Chris and Melanie served tableside chicken Caesar salad. In the men's kitchen, Gabriel, DeMarco and Gaurav proved incapable of getting any appetizers out. Gaurav's risottos came out soupy and then peppery, and he only angered Ramsay further by tasting the risotto with his fingers. DeMarco overcooked the lobster tail and Gabriel served scallops seared on only one side. In the women's kitchen, Nicole's lack of knowledge led Joy to take over most of the responsibilities on the fish station, however, Joy overcooked her scallops. Sandra, angered that she had to refire her risotto, refused to communicate properly with Joy and Nicole, while Joy and Sandra repeatedly argued over the latter's lack of communication. This led the women to struggle to time their appetizers correctly, and Ramsay kicked Joy, Nicole, and Sandra out after Joy and Nicole failed to start their lobster tail, even though Sandra's risotto was already at the pass. Both teams were kicked out when both Gabriel and Kashia overcooked scallops. Ramsay noted it as the worst opening service in the show's history, as nothing was served from either kitchen. For the first time since Season 8, both teams lost on opening night, and had to provide two nominees.

3418:: This led to the popular 40-minute "Taste it, now make it" challenge. Ramsay allowed the chefs to use a sample plate as a reference since most of them had eaten very little of the dish. For the protein, Jason, Melanie, and Rochelle chose sole, while Scott used escolar. For the garnish, Jason, Rochelle, and Scott chose butternut squash, while Melanie chose pumpkin. For the puree, Jason and Scott chose watercress, Melanie chose arugula and Rochelle chose parsley. Ramsay revealed the protein was sole, eliminating Scott, and the garnish was butternut squash, eliminating Melanie. Jason then beat out Rochelle as he correctly used watercress for his puree, redeeming himself from his bad performance in the blind taste test.

2165:: The teams had to dig up potatoes in a pen full of farm animals, three chefs a time, until one team reached 100 pounds. While the men won that part of the challenge, they were then informed it was not all of it, they also had to create potato dishes. Each team then picked five dishes for Ramsay to rate from 1–5. Jessica's sweet potato succotash and Richard's Irish Colcannon both scored 4, Sandra's pancetta sofrito and Ralph's potato salad both scored 3, Jason's potato gratin scored 4, while Bev's potato hash scored 2 and Melanie's gnocchi scored 4 while Mike's boulangère scored 1. Lastly, Scott's potato souffle scored 4, but Joy's pierogi scored 5, giving the women an 18–16 victory.

2261:: The chefs made ravioli dishes in pairs; the first team to make ten approved dishes would win. The pairs for the women were Melanie and Jessica, Kashia and Sandra, Bev and Rochelle, and Beth and Joy. The pairs for the men were Jason and Scott, Ralph and Richard, Chris and Anton, and DeMarco, Gabriel, and Mike, since the men had an extra member. The men raced to a 6–0 lead, but the women quickly caught up, mainly thanks to Jessica and Melanie. With the teams at a 9–9 tie, DeMarco, Gabriel, and Mike, whom struggled, finally submitted a dish, but it was rejected, allowing the women to pass with their tenth dish and win their third challenge.
